Undercover Angel
For Captain Shannon McKee, life is The Network. She is determined to succeed where her father failed and allows no social or romantic entanglements for herself or her crew. A rule she doesn’t hesitate to enforce when needed.
For Captain Ron Blair, the time in his life that he spent with Shannon was an eye opener and he can’t believe that she can pretend that she has completely forgotten what they shared. Has Shannon become the cold and unfeeling person she appears to be?
When Shannon decides to take on an undercover operation to expose a well known drug cartel ring leader, Ron is worried. Shannon assures him she can handle it, but when confronted with Roman, Shannon can’t decide if he is guilty or innocent. Her heart tells her one thing while the evidence tells her another. Shannon must evaluate her heart and decide between her past and her present to determine her future.
Undercover Angel by Karen Wiesner is the 7th book in Ms. Wiesner’s Incognito Series and I am definitely going to find and read the first six! I couldn’t decide if I wanted Shannon to choose Ron or Roman. And I couldn’t quite figure out if Roman really was the bad guy in the whole situation. The history she obviously had with Ron pulled at me, but at the same time I wanted to root for the underdog, Roman.
The relationship that I learned was between Shannon and her father was something that I knew she needed to work through in order to be able to love again and with Ron she is able to do that. On the other hand, Roman obviously needed someone to believe in him and help protect his kids. The relationship between Shannon and Roman’s children is very telling. Undercover Angel is a definite must read by this author.
